Inequalities and Applications 2010 Dedicated to the Memory of Wolfgang Walter / edited by Catherine Bandle, Attila Gilányi, László Losonczi, Michael Plum.

Inequalities arise as an essential component in various mathematical areas. Besides forming a highly important collection of tools, e.g. for proving analytic or stochastic theorems or for deriving error estimates in numerical mathematics, they constitute a challenging research field of their own.
